Baltic Horizon Fund's Bond Redemption Overview
Baltic Horizon Fund has made a significant move by announcing an early partial redemption of its bonds, originally issued on May 8, 2023. This decision, communicated through a stock exchange announcement, comes as a strategic step toward adjusting their financial landscape.
Details of the Redemption
The planned redemption took effect on April 10, subsequently removing a total of EUR 3,000,001.20 from the bond issuance. Prior to this action, the total nominal value of the bonds stood at EUR 21,999,999. Post-redemption, this value adjusts to EUR 18,999,997.80. Each bond's new nominal value has been adjusted to EUR 45,238.09, highlighting the implications of this early redemption.
Understanding the Fund's Management
The Baltic Horizon Fund operates as a registered contractual public closed-end real estate fund, under the expert management of Northern Horizon Capital AS. This firm holds Alternative Investment Fund Manager licenses, ensuring a compliant and strategically sound management of the Fund’s assets.
